Belkin F9K1102 v1

From WikiDevi.Wi-Cat.RU
Jump to navigation Jump to search

Belkin F9K1102 v1

Manuf (OEM/ODM): Arcadyan WG8016G22 -AK

FCC approval date: 02 March 2011
(Est.) release date: 11 April 2011
UPC: 722868817865 (UPC DB, On eBay)
Country of manuf.: China

Amazon image

ASIN
B004N625AA (Flag of the United States.svg, On Amazon, On CCC)
multiple revisions of this device, use caution

Type: wireless router

FCC ID: K7SF9K1102V1
IC ID: 3623A-F9K1102V1
PCB ID: 141801620000J

Power: 12 VDC, 1 A
Connector type: barrel

CPU1: Broadcom BCM5358UB0 (530 MHz)
FLA1: 8 MiB8,388,608 B <br />65,536 Kib <br />8,192 KiB <br />64 Mib <br />0.00781 GiB <br /> (Macronix MX25L6406EM2I-12G)
RAM1: 64 MiB67,108,864 B <br />524,288 Kib <br />65,536 KiB <br />512 Mib <br />0.0625 GiB <br /> (EtronTech EM6AB160TSC-5G)

Expansion IFs: USB 2.0
USB ports: 1
JTAG: yes, J2, unpopulated, 14-pin header
Serial: yes, internal, 4-pin header, populated, 3.3V TTL

WI1 chip1: Broadcom BCM5358UB0
WI1 802dot11 protocols: bgn
WI1 MIMO config: 2x2:2
WI1 antenna connector: none
WI2 chip1: Broadcom BCM43236
WI2 802dot11 protocols: an
WI2 MIMO config: 2x2:2
WI2 antenna connector: U.FL

ETH chip1: Broadcom BCM5358UB0
Switch: Broadcom BCM5358UB0
LAN speed: 100M
LAN ports: 4
WAN speed: 100M
WAN ports: 1

abgn

Additional chips
Voltage Regulator;Zilltek;LV1484S;;1;
Voltage Regulator;Zilltek;LV1482S;;1;

Stock bootloader: CFE

Stock FW OS: Linux 2.6.22

TPFirmware supported: TomatoUSB • (List | DLs), FreshTomato • (List | DLs)

Default SSID: belkin.XXX (20 addl. devices)
, belkin.XXX.5GHz (5 addl. devices)
Default IP address: 192.168.2.1
the IP 192.168.2.1 is used by 294 additional devices
of which 97 are Belkin devices

802dot11 OUI: 08:86:3B (10 E, 14 W)
Ethernet OUI: 08:86:3B (10 E, 14 W)

 CPU1 brandWI1 chip1 brandWI2 chip1 brand
Belkin F9K1102 v1BroadcomBroadcomBroadcom
Belkin F9K1102 v2RealtekRealtekRealtek
Belkin F9K1102 v3BroadcomBroadcomBroadcom

For a list of all currently documented Broadcom chipsets with specifications, see Broadcom.


N600 DB Wireless Dual-Band N+ Router

 • Support page

A triangular RoHS logo / indicator and "P/N: 141801620000J R01"

is silkscreened on one F9K1102v1's board (date code 1107).

The USB ID of the on-board BCM43236 is 0a5c:bd17.

The default SSID pattern is belkin.XXX (and also [probably] belkin.XXX.5GHz) where XXX

is the last three hex digits of the wireless interface MAC address (lower case letters).

An example SSID is belkin.548 where the WLAN MAC is 08:86:3B:90:35:48.

Forum threads

Serial

Pinout

J3
(GND)
(RxD)
(TxD)
[3.3v]

Info derived from

 • boot log • >>
Decompressing...done
Init Arena
Init Devs.
Boot partition size = 131072(0x20000)
Found a 8MB ST compatible serial flash
et0: Broadcom BCM47XX 10/100/1000 Mbps 
Ethernet Controller 5.60.127.10
CPU type 0x19749: 530MHz
Tot mem: 65536 KBytes

CFE mem:    0x80700000 - 0x807A1470 (660592)
Data:       0x80736FC0 - 0x8073A1E0 (12832)
BSS:        0x8073A1E0 - 0x8073B470 (4752)
Heap:       0x8073B470 - 0x8079F470 (409600)
Stack:      0x8079F470 - 0x807A1470 (8192)
Text:       0x80700000 - 0x80736FBC (225212)

Copying boot params.....
DONE

Bootloader version v0.07 boot_version v0.07
Project name : WG8016G22-AK
Press space bar to cancel startup...
Device eth0:  hwaddr 94-44-52-F7-72-BD, 
ipaddr 192.168.2.1, mask 255.255.255.0
gateway not set, nameserver not set
Loader:raw Filesys:raw Dev:flash0.os File: Options:(null)
Loading: ....... 4216048 bytes read
Entry at 0x80001000
Closing network.
Starting program at 0x80001000
Linux version 2.6.22 (titan_liu@SW3SRV2.arcadyan.com.tw) 
(gcc version 4.1.2) #5 Mon Jul 4 12:52:21 CST 2011
CPU revision is: 00019749
Found a 8MB ST compatible serial flash
wombo_reset set to gpio 22
Determined physical RAM map:
 memory: 04000000 @ 00000000 (usable)
Built 1 zonelists.  Total pages: 16256
Kernel command line: root=/dev/mtdblock2 console=ttyS0,115200 init=/sbin/preinit
Primary instruction cache 32kB, physically tagged, 4-way, linesize 32 bytes.
Primary data cache 32kB, 4-way, linesize 32 bytes.
Synthesized TLB refill handler (20 instructions).
Synthesized TLB load handler fastpath (32 instructions).
Synthesized TLB store handler fastpath (32 instructions).
Synthesized TLB modify handler fastpath (31 instructions).
PID hash table entries: 256 (order: 8, 1024 bytes)
CPU: BCM5357 rev 1 at 530 MHz
Using 265.000 MHz high precision timer.
Dentry cache hash table entries: 8192 (order: 3, 32768 bytes)
Inode-cache hash table entries: 4096 (order: 2, 16384 bytes)
Memory: 60336k/65536k available (2801k kernel code, 5144k reserved, 1138k data, 176k init, 0k highmem)
Mount-cache hash table entries: 512
NET: Registered protocol family 16
SCSI subsystem initialized
usbcore: registered new interface driver usbfs
usbcore: registered new interface driver hub
usbcore: registered new device driver usb
PCI: no core
PCI: Fixing up bus 0
Time: MIPS clocksource has been installed.
NET: Registered protocol family 2
IP route cache hash table entries: 1024 (order: 0, 4096 bytes)
TCP established hash table entries: 2048 (order: 2, 16384 bytes)
TCP bind hash table entries: 2048 (order: 1, 8192 bytes)
TCP: Hash tables configured (established 2048 bind 2048)
TCP reno registered
gpio_init 156
VFS: Disk quotas dquot_6.5.1
Dquot-cache hash table entries: 1024 (order 0, 4096 bytes)
squashfs: version 3.2-r2 (2007/01/15) Phillip Lougher
fuse init (API version 7.8)
io scheduler noop registered (default)
Serial: 8250/16550 driver $Revision: 1.1.1.1 $ 4 ports, IRQ sharing disabled
serial8250: ttyS0 at MMIO 0x0 (irq = 8) is a 16550A
loop: module loaded
PPP generic driver version 2.4.2
PPP MPPE Compression module registered
NET: Registered protocol family 24
pflash: found no supported devices
sflash: squash filesystem with lzma found at block 1715
Creating 4 MTD partitions on "sflash":
0x00000000-0x00030000 : "boot"
0x00030000-0x007f0000 : "linux"
0x001acdb0-0x007f0000 : "rootfs"
0x007f0000-0x00800000 : "nvram"
usbmon: debugfs is not available
GACT probability on
Mirror/redirect action on
u32 classifier
    input device check on
    Actions configured
Netfilter messages via NETLINK v0.30.
nf_conntrack version 0.5.0 (512 buckets, 4096 max)
ctnetlink v0.93: registering with nfnetlink.
BCM fast NAT: INIT
ip_tables: (C) 2000-2006 Netfilter Core Team
ClusterIP Version 0.8 loaded successfully
arp_tables: (C) 2002 David S. Miller
TCP cubic registered
NET: Registered protocol family 1
NET: Registered protocol family 17
Ebtables v2.0 registered
802.1Q VLAN Support v1.8 Ben Greear <greearb@candelatech.com>
All bugs added by David S. Miller <davem@redhat.com>
VFS: Mounted root (squashfs filesystem) readonly.
Freeing unused kernel memory: 176k freed
Warning: unable to open an initial console.
Failed to execute /init
Algorithmics/MIPS FPU Emulator v1.5
[sighandler]: No more events to be processed, quitting.
[cleanup]: Waiting for children.
[cleanup]: All children terminated.
insmod: emf.ko: no module by that name found
insmod: igs.ko: no module by that name found
insmod: bcm57xx.ko: no module by that name found
insmod: usbcore.ko: no module by that name found
wl1 is up in 0 sec
Hit enter to continue...vlan2: Operation not supported
eth1: Operation not supported
eth1: Operation not permitted
eth1: Operation not supported
eth1: Invalid argument
wlconf: PHYTYPE: 4
eth1: Invalid argument
eth1: Invalid argument
eth1: Operation not supported
eth1: Invalid argument
eth1: Invalid argument
wlconf: PHYTYPE: 4
eth2: Invalid argument
eth2: Operation not supported
eth2: Invalid argument
eth2: Invalid argument
HTTPD: main(1010)
killall: wps_monitor: no process killed
killall: wps_ap: no process killed
killall: wps_enr: no process killed
mkdir: cannot create directory '/tmp/mnt': File exists
mkdir: cannot create directory '/tmp/etc': File exists
mkdir: cannot create directory '/tmp/etc/sysconfig': File exists
Starting HotPlug:                       /usr/sbin/hotplugd -D -f
Starting jcpd daemon:                   /usr/sbin/jcpd
insmod: cannot insert '/lib/modules/2.6.22/kernel/drivers/usb/host/ehci-hcd.ko': Invalid parameters (17): Invalid argument

share memory key=74565 successful id on creating=32769
original zone=GMT+8
modified dst=GMT
udhcpd_main(138): udhcp server (v0.9.8) started
ut->en 1
ut->override_iconv_err 0
ut->xbox360 1
ut->dlna_enabled 1
ut->dlna_backup_ignore 0
Error: no content directory to be shared.
ushare_free...
UPnP daemon is ready to run
udhcpd_main(138): udhcp server (v0.9.8) started
read_conf_data(133):  dhcp_client_list_num :[2]

[start_wan 1157], ifconfig vlan1 up
vlan1: Operation not supported
udhcpc_main(438): udhcp client (v0.9.8) started
original zone=GMT+8
modified dst=GMT
vlan1 dhcp
vlan1: No such process
Stop DDNS service!
Hit enter to continue...connect: Network is unreachable
Hit enter to continue...Starting Samba:                         /usr/sbin/smbd -D
                                        /usr/sbin/nmbd -D
Setting SSID: "belkin.2bd"
main(1216) wl -i eth1 ssid -C 10 belkin.2bd
Setting SSID: "belkin.2bd.5GHz"
main(1228) wl -i eth2 ssid -C 15 belkin.2bd.5GHz

start_wl(1014) reStart the Wireless, lan_ifNames=vlan2 eth1 eth2
start_wl(1073), vlan2 start up
start_wl(1075), eth1 start up
start_wl(1078), eth2 start up
Starting sxuptpd
Initializing USB port mode:
 port1 = NAS
 port2 = NAS
Starting usbjcpd
Hit enter to continue...

wl revinfo

 • wl revinfo
# wl -i eth1 revinfo
vendorid 0x14e4
deviceid 0x4329
radiorev 0x52057000
chipnum 0x5357
chiprev 0x1
chippackage 0x8
corerev 0x1c
boardid 0x550
boardvendor 0x14e4
boardrev P200
driverrev 0x53c7f0a
ucoderev 0x256013e
bus 0x0
phytype 0x4
phyrev 0x9
anarev 0x0
# wl -i eth2 revinfo
vendorid 0x14e4
deviceid 0x4346
radiorev 0x72057000
chipnum 0xa8e4
chiprev 0x2
chippackage 0x4
corerev 0x18
boardid 0x521
boardvendor 0x14e4
boardrev P113
driverrev 0x53c7f0a
ucoderev 0x256013a
bus 0x0
phytype 0x4
phyrev 0x9
anarev 0x0

cat /proc/mtd

# cat /proc/mtd
dev:    size   erasesize  name
mtd0: 00030000 00010000 "boot"
mtd1: 007c0000 00010000 "linux"
mtd2: 00643250 00010000 "rootfs"
mtd3: 00010000 00010000 "nvram"

cat /proc/cpuinfo

# cat /proc/cpuinfo
system type             : Broadcom BCM5357 chip rev 1
processor               : 0
cpu model               : MIPS 74K V4.9
BogoMIPS                : 264.60
wait instruction        : no
microsecond timers      : yes
tlb_entries             : 64
extra interrupt vector  : no
hardware watchpoint     : yes
ASEs implemented        : mips16 dsp
VCED exceptions         : not available
VCEI exceptions         : not available

unaligned_instructions  : 5
dcache hits             : 2147483648
dcache misses           : 1507655552
icache hits             : 2147483648
icache misses           : 3621731325
instructions            : 2147483648

lsmod

 • lsmod
# lsmod
Module                  Size  Used by    Tainted: P
usb_storage            45296  0
jcp_cmd                 8160  0
jcp                    13056  1 jcp_cmd
sxuptp_driver           4672  0
sxuptp_usbmode          5296  0
sxuptp                 57936  3 jcp_cmd,sxuptp_driver,sxuptp_usbmode
ohci_hcd               26384  0
wl_high              1153376  0
ehci_hcd               45024  0
wl                   2323760  0
et                     59328  0
ctf                    15712  0

netstat -l

 • netstat -l
# netstat -l
Active Internet connections (only servers)
Proto Recv-Q Send-Q Local Address           Foreign Address         State
tcp        0      0 0.0.0.0:9090            0.0.0.0:*               LISTEN
tcp        0      0 0.0.0.0:netbios-ssn     0.0.0.0:*               LISTEN
tcp        0      0 0.0.0.0:http            0.0.0.0:*               LISTEN
tcp        0      0 router.belkin:1780      0.0.0.0:*               LISTEN
tcp        0      0 router.belkin:10101     0.0.0.0:*               LISTEN
tcp        0      0 0.0.0.0:microsoft-ds    0.0.0.0:*               LISTEN
netstat: no support for 'AF INET6 (tcp)' on this system
udp        0      0 localhost.localdomain:40064 0.0.0.0:*
udp        0      0 0.0.0.0:37000           0.0.0.0:*
udp        0      0 router.belkin:netbios-ns 0.0.0.0:*
udp        0      0 192.168.169.1:netbios-ns 0.0.0.0:*
udp        0      0 0.0.0.0:netbios-ns      0.0.0.0:*
udp        0      0 router.belkin:netbios-dgm 0.0.0.0:*
udp        0      0 192.168.169.1:netbios-dgm 0.0.0.0:*
udp        0      0 0.0.0.0:netbios-dgm     0.0.0.0:*
udp        0      0 localhost.localdomain:38032 0.0.0.0:*
udp        0      0 localhost.localdomain:40100 0.0.0.0:*
udp        0      0 localhost.localdomain:domain 0.0.0.0:*
udp        0      0 router.belkin:domain    0.0.0.0:*
udp        0      0 192.168.169.1:domain    0.0.0.0:*
udp        0      0 localhost.localdomain:40000 0.0.0.0:*
udp        0      0 0.0.0.0:bootps          0.0.0.0:*
udp        0      0 0.0.0.0:bootps          0.0.0.0:*
udp        0      0 localhost.localdomain:37064 0.0.0.0:*
udp        0      0 0.0.0.0:49235           0.0.0.0:*
udp        0      0 0.0.0.0:19540           0.0.0.0:*
udp        0      0 0.0.0.0:19541           0.0.0.0:*
udp        0      0 0.0.0.0:39000           0.0.0.0:*
udp        0      0 localhost.localdomain:40040 0.0.0.0:*
udp        0      0 0.0.0.0:1900            0.0.0.0:*
udp        0      0 0.0.0.0:38000           0.0.0.0:*
netstat: no support for 'AF INET6 (udp)' on this system
raw        0      0 0.0.0.0:2               0.0.0.0:*               7
netstat: no support for 'AF INET6 (raw)' on this system
Active UNIX domain sockets (only servers)
Proto RefCnt Flags       Type       State         I-Node Path

ps w

 • ps w
# ps w
  PID  Uid        VSZ Stat Command
    1 root       2624 S   /sbin/preinit
    2 root            SW< [kthreadd]
    3 root            SWN [ksoftirqd/0]
    4 root            SW< [events/0]
    5 root            SW< [khelper]
   30 root            SW< [kblockd/0]
   31 root            SW< [ksuspend_usbd]
   34 root            SW< [khubd]
   55 root            Z   [swapper]
   58 root            SW  [pdflush]
   59 root            SW  [pdflush]
   60 root            SW< [kswapd0]
   61 root            SW< [aio/0]
   86 root            SW< [mtdblockd]
  348 root       1860 S   syslogd -C
  351 root       4172 S   httpd
  353 root       1404 S   /usr/sbin/dnsmasq -n -i br0 -i br1 -r /tmp/resolv.conf
  355 root       4172 S   httpd
  357 root       9328 S   upnp -D -W vlan1
  384 root       1792 S   /bin/eapd
  387 root       2280 S   nas
  391 root       3060 S   /bin/wps_monitor
  394 root       1428 S   igmp vlan1
  421 root       1856 S   lld2d br0
  445 root       1512 S   /usr/sbin/hotplugd -D -f
  446 root       1512 S   /usr/sbin/hotplugd -D -f
  453 root       1540 S   /usr/sbin/jcpd
  454 root       1512 S   /usr/sbin/hotplugd -D -f
  473 root       2384 S   /usr/sbin/ledd
  498 root       2432 S   /usr/sbin/portrd
  500 root       2392 S   /usr/sbin/usb_wlc_status
  502 root       2616 S   /sbin/guestchk
  504 root       2376 S   reset_button
  519 root       2164 S   udhcpd /tmp/udhcpd0.conf
  543 root       2160 S   udhcpd /tmp/udhcpd1.conf
  571 root       2140 S   udhcpc -i vlan1 -p /var/run/udhcpc0.pid -s /tmp/udhcpc
  590 root       6552 S   /usr/sbin/smbd -D
  608 root       6184 S   /usr/sbin/nmbd -D
  610 root       6552 S   /usr/sbin/smbd -D
  616 root            SW< [sxuptp-wq]
  617 root            SW  [sxuptp-ka]
  629 root            SW  [jcpcore]
  640 root       2396 S   /usr/sbin/wanstatus
  642 root      11076 S   /usr/bin/belkin_wan_cfg
  644 root       2608 S   /sbin/acscher
  649 root       2068 S   /sbin/ulogd -d
  872 root       1848 S   /bin/sh
 2330 root       1844 S   sh -c rm -f /tmp/wanup
 2331 root       1848 R   rm -f /tmp/wanup
 2332 root       1848 R   ps w

nvram dump

@ Belkin F9K1102 v1/nvram